Tigran Avinyan receives President of Freedom of Information Center in Armenia

On September 27, Deputy Prime Minister Tigran Avinyan received Shushan Doydoyan, President of the Freedom of Information Center in Armenia, and Mane Madoyan, Coordinator of Freedom of Information Initiative. Welcoming the guests, the Deputy Prime Minister noted that transparency and accountability are the main guidelines of the government.
